Introduction

In the modern digital world, websites and web applications are no longer static pages with simple text and images. Users expect fast loading, smooth interactions, dynamic content, and mobile-friendly designs. Behind most of these experiences lies one powerful technology—JavaScript.
JavaScript is widely considered the undisputed king of web development. From simple animations to complex web applications used by millions of people daily, JavaScript plays a central role. Whether you visit social media platforms, e-commerce websites, online learning portals, or business dashboards, JavaScript is almost always working in the background.
This article provides a detailed, educational, and SEO-optimized overview of JavaScript, explaining why it dominates web development, how it works, and why learning JavaScript remains one of the smartest skills for the future. The content is written in line with Google AdSense policies and Yoast SEO guidelines, ensuring it is safe for monetized websites.
What Is JavaScript?
JavaScript is a high-level, interpreted programming language primarily used to create interactive and dynamic content on websites. It runs directly in the user’s web browser and allows developers to control how a webpage behaves in real time.
Originally created in 1995, JavaScript has evolved from a simple scripting language into a powerful ecosystem that supports frontend, backend, mobile apps, desktop applications, and even game development.
Today, JavaScript is:
- Supported by all modern browsers
- Used by millions of developers worldwide
- Backed by a massive community and ecosystem
Why JavaScript Is Called the King of Web Development
JavaScript holds a unique position in web development for several important reasons.
1. Runs Everywhere
JavaScript is the only programming language that runs natively in all major web browsers. This makes it universal. Developers do not need separate languages for different browsers or platforms.
With tools like Node.js, JavaScript also runs on servers, making it a full-stack language.
2. Essential for Interactive Websites
Without JavaScript, most websites would feel static and outdated. JavaScript enables:
- Interactive forms
- Real-time validation
- Dynamic content loading
- Smooth animations
- User-friendly navigation
Modern user experience (UX) depends heavily on JavaScript.
3. Massive Ecosystem and Libraries
JavaScript has one of the largest ecosystems in software development. Popular libraries and frameworks include:
- React
- Angular
- Vue.js
- Next.js
- Express.js
These tools help developers build scalable and maintainable applications faster.
4. Used by Top Companies Worldwide
Major global companies rely on JavaScript, including:
- Meta (Facebook)
- Amazon
- Netflix
- Microsoft
This widespread adoption proves JavaScript’s reliability and long-term relevance.
How JavaScript Works in Web Development
To understand JavaScript’s importance, it helps to know how it works with other web technologies.
HTML – Structure
HTML provides the structure of a webpage.
CSS – Design
CSS controls the visual appearance, including layout, colors, and fonts.
JavaScript – Behavior
JavaScript adds functionality and interactivity.
Together, these three technologies form the foundation of modern websites.
Frontend Development with JavaScript
Frontend development focuses on what users see and interact with in their browsers.
JavaScript enables:
- Dynamic content updates without page reloads
- Interactive user interfaces
- Responsive design behavior
- API data integration
Popular Frontend Frameworks
- React: Component-based, fast, and widely used
- Vue.js: Simple and beginner-friendly
- Angular: Powerful and enterprise-ready
These frameworks help developers build complex applications efficiently.
Backend Development with JavaScript
JavaScript is not limited to browsers. With Node.js, developers can use JavaScript on the server side.
Benefits of Backend JavaScript
- Single language for frontend and backend
- Faster development cycles
- Large collection of packages via npm
- Scalable architecture
Backend JavaScript is commonly used for:
- APIs
- Real-time applications
- Data processing
- Authentication systems
JavaScript and Modern Web Applications
Modern web applications behave like desktop software. JavaScript makes this possible through:
- Single Page Applications (SPAs)
- Progressive Web Apps (PWAs)
- Real-time communication using WebSockets
Examples include online editors, dashboards, and collaborative tools.
Performance and Speed Improvements
Early versions of JavaScript were slower, but modern engines like:
- Google V8
- Mozilla SpiderMonkey
- Apple JavaScriptCore
have significantly improved performance.
This allows JavaScript to handle complex tasks efficiently while maintaining a smooth user experience.
JavaScript for Mobile and Desktop Apps
JavaScript is no longer limited to websites.
Mobile Development
Frameworks like React Native allow developers to build mobile apps using JavaScript.
Desktop Applications
Tools like Electron enable JavaScript-based desktop apps such as:
- Visual Studio Code
- Slack
- Discord
This cross-platform capability increases JavaScript’s value.
Learning JavaScript: Beginner to Advanced
JavaScript is considered beginner-friendly while still being powerful enough for advanced development.
Beginner Topics
- Variables and data types
- Functions
- Loops and conditions
- Events and DOM manipulation
Intermediate Topics
- Asynchronous JavaScript
- APIs and fetch
- Error handling
- Modules
Advanced Topics
- Design patterns
- Performance optimization
- Security best practices
- Framework architecture
Career Opportunities with JavaScript
JavaScript skills open doors to multiple career paths:
- Frontend developer
- Backend developer
- Full-stack developer
- Mobile app developer
- Web application engineer
Due to high demand, JavaScript developers often enjoy strong job security and competitive salaries.
JavaScript and SEO: Best Practices
JavaScript can be SEO-friendly when implemented correctly.
Recommended Practices
- Use server-side rendering when possible
- Avoid blocking scripts
- Ensure content is accessible to search engines
- Optimize page load speed
Following these practices ensures JavaScript-based websites rank well on search engines.
JavaScript Security Considerations
Security is an important aspect of web development.
JavaScript developers should follow best practices such as:
- Input validation
- Secure authentication
- Protection against cross-site scripting (XSS)
- Using trusted libraries
Proper security implementation ensures user trust and platform safety.
The Future of JavaScript
JavaScript continues to evolve with regular updates and new features.
Future trends include:
- Improved performance
- Better developer tools
- Stronger security features
- Wider use in AI and automation tools
JavaScript’s adaptability ensures it will remain relevant for years to come.
Why JavaScript Remains Unmatched
JavaScript’s strength lies in its versatility:
- One language for multiple platforms
- Large developer community
- Constant innovation
- Strong corporate backing
Few technologies offer this level of flexibility and long-term stability.
Final Thoughts
JavaScript is not just another programming language—it is the foundation of modern web development. Its ability to power interactive websites, scalable applications, and cross-platform solutions makes it the undisputed king of the web.
For beginners, learning JavaScript provides a strong entry point into technology. For professionals, mastering JavaScript offers endless growth opportunities. As the internet continues to evolve, JavaScript will remain at the heart of digital experiences.
